About Wilderness Survivial
Food, water and warmth are the bare essential elements for survival. Working as a team, guided by Windwalker Expeditions Survival Expert Tosh Black, you will learn to work together to survive one of the harshest climates in North America. In this survival workshop, your team will split into groups. One team will locate water for everyone. One team will find and prepare food for the group. One team will locate the materials needed to build and start a fire. But most of all, you will learn how critical it is to rely on your teammates for all of the things you need to survive.

What is Geocaching? (pronounced Geo-cashing, like cashing a check)
Geocaching (also called GPS Stash Hunt and Global Positioning Stash Hunt) is an entertaining adventure game for GPS users. A GPS unit is an electronic device that can determine your approximate location (within around 6-20 feet) on the planet. You can use the unit to navigate from your current location to another location. Break your employees into several smaller groups and see who arrives at the geocaches first by working together and communicating. Windwalker Expeditions will provide GPS units, basic instructions on how to use them, as well a neutral observer to keep a watchful eye on the teams as they search for a cache or caches. We won't interfere as the teams learn to use the GPS devices and actually track down the cache (unless of course, the team becomes hopelessly lost or something untoward occurs).

Pick your activity!
Get deep into the Sonoran Desert and the foothills of the Bradshaw Mountains when you visit us at the El Paro Bonito Mine. Your guide is a real prospector who routinely finds gold in them thar hills! You'll see the old mining settlement, learn the history of the gold rush in Arizona, hear the stories of the early prospectors, tour the 550-foot mine tunnel and learn how to locate gold. At the end of the day, your group can run buckets of sand and gravel through the sluice and keep whatever gold you find!  We can provide a real cowboy cookout or a meal catered to your specifications, so sit back, relax and enjoy the beauty of the Arizona wilderness.
